Impdh As A Biological Probe For Rna Antiviral Drug Discovery: Synthesis, Enzymology, Molecular Docking, And Antiviral Activity Of New Ribonucleosides With Surrogate Bases

Vasu Nair; Xiaohui Ma; Qingning Shu; Fan Zhang; Vinod Uchil; Govardhan R. Cherukupalli

Our interest in the discovery of molecules with antiviral activity against RNA viruses led us to the design of ribonucleosides with surrogate bases with the intent of using inhibition of inosine monophosphate dehydrogenase (IMPDH) as a probe for antiviral drug discovery. A general methodology for the preparation of these compounds is discussed. Kinetic parameters of the inhibition studies with IMPDH, which were carried out spectrophotometrically by monitoring the formation of NADH, are given. Antiviral information and correlation of activity with IMPDH inhibition are discussed.

Biologically-Validated HIV Integrase Inhibitors with Nucleobase Scaffolds: Structure, Synthesis, Chemical Biology, Molecular Modeling, and Antiviral Activity

Vasu Nair; Vinod Uchil; Guochen Chi; Iwona Dams; Arthur Cox; Byung I. Seo

Integrase, an enzyme of the pol gene of HIV, is a significant viral target for the discovery of anti-HIV agents. In this presentation, we report on the continuation of our work on the discovery of diketo acids, constructed on nucleobase scaffolds, that are inhibitors of HIV integrase. An example of our synthetic approach to inhibitors with purine nucleobase scaffolds is given. Comparison is made between integrase inhibition data arising from compounds with pyrimidine versus purine nucleobase scaffold. Antiviral results are cited.
